The Keystone AECOM Property Scholarship
Scholarship details
Value | $5,500.00 |
---|---|
Open date | Saturday, 1 June 2024 |
Close date | Thursday, 1 August 2024 |
Enrolment status | Full-time |
Domestic/international | Domestic Only |

Entry requirements
ELIGIBILITY
- Bachelor of Landscape Architecture
- Bachelor of Engineering
- Bachelor of Property
- Bachelor of Business Studies (Prop)
- Bachelor of Urban planning
- Bachelor of Construction
- Bachelor of Building Science
- Bachelor of Surveying
- Or are undertaking study related to engineering, quantity surveying, property management, construction management
- Have at least one more year of full-time study to complete in 2025
- Provide evidence of their financial hardship
